directions

  • C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  • Add vanilla and egg and mix until combined.
  • Stir in chopped cashew pieces.
  • Add the flour and mix on low to form a soft dough.
  • Place in fridge for at least 30 minutes to allow dough to firm up.
  • Preheat oven to 375°.
  • Form dough into 1 inch balls and roll in maple sugar.
  • Place dough balls onto ungreased baking sheet and press a cashew half firmly into the top of each cookie.
  • Bake for 12 - 15 minutes or until lightly browned.
  • Allow to cool on ba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
